Factors Affecting Cost
- Type of Valve: Different types of valves, such as pressure-balancing valves or thermostatic valves, have varying costs.
- Extent of Damage: Minor repairs are generally less expensive than major replacements.
- Labor Rates: Labor costs in Vancouver, WA, can vary depending on the contractor.
- Material Costs: The cost of materials, including the valve itself and any additional parts, can influence the overall price.
- Accessibility: Easy-to-access valves are less expensive to repair or replace compared to those in hard-to-reach areas.
- Emergency Services: Urgent repairs can incur higher costs due to emergency service fees.
Common Tasks and Costs
Task | Average Cost (USD) |
---|---|
Minor Valve Repair | $75 - $150 |
Valve Replacement | $150 - $300 |
Diagnosing Issues | $50 - $100 |
Pressure-Balancing Valve | $200 - $400 |
Thermostatic Valve | $300 - $500 |
Labor per Hour | $75 - $125 |
Emergency Service Fee | $100 - $200 |
